This year, Melbourne’s largest celebration, the Moomba Festival, is set to take place from 5 to 9 March 2026, coinciding perfectly with the Labour Day long weekend. Spanning five eventful days, this vibrant festival transforms the banks of the Yarra River, including beautiful Alexander Gardens, into a hub of excitement and creativity.
The Moomba Festival encapsulates the spirit of Melbourne, promoting community and creativity through a combination of engaging activities, performances, and cultural showcases. It’s a fantastic event that caters to the entire family, ensuring that there’s something for everyone to enjoy.
One of the highlights of the Moomba Festival is the dazzling fireworks display that lights up the night sky each evening around 9:00 PM. This March and April (25 March to 19 April 2026), Melbourne will once again host one of the world’s largest and funniest shows at Melbourne International Comedy Festival. Celebrating its 40th anniversary in 2026, this iconic festival will be filled with an incredible lineup of laughter and entertainment.
Spanning multiple venues throughout the vibrant Melbourne CBD, including the historic Melbourne Town Hall, the festival showcases an impressive array of both local and international comedians. With a diverse program that features everything from stand-up and improv to theatre and lively street performances, there’s something to tickle everyone’s interest and create an atmosphere bursting with excitement.
For the ultimate festival experience, it’s essential to book tickets for popular acts early, as they tend to sell out quickly. Don’t forget to explore the wide variety of free shows and captivating street comedy that adds to the lively atmosphere throughout the city. Prepare for an exhilarating cultural journey this winter as Melbourne proudly presents RISING, taking place from 27 May to 8 June 2026. This adventurous winter arts and performance festival artfully combines light, sound, and experimental theatre to create a unique experience like no other.
Set in the heart of the city, the RISING festival unfolds across iconic locations such as Federation Square, Flinders Street, Birrarung Marr, and their surrounding areas. As you wander through these vibrant spaces, watch as Melbourne transforms into a stunning canvas of night-time installations and performances that captivate the imagination.
Immerse yourself in the moody vibes, thought-provoking works, and edgy atmosphere that invite you to explore innovative soundscapes and mesmerizing art. RISING is a true celebration of Melbourne’s creative spirit, engaging audiences with its immersive and interactive experiences.
If you plan to attend, be sure to dress warmly in winter and map out your route, as events will be held across various sites. Immerse yourself in an extraordinary exhibition at the National Gallery of Victoria (NGV) on St Kilda Road, showcasing intricate masterpieces from Cartier. Running from 12 June to 4 October 2026, this exhibition invites you to explore a stunning array of precious objects, each designed to reveal the beauty within.
The atmosphere of the exhibition is elegant and reflective, showcasing genius craftsmanship that defines Cartier’s art and design over the years. Don’t miss the opportunity to admire various iconic pieces that have evolved into timeless treasures.
To enhance your experience, consider visiting the exhibition on weekday mornings when crowds are typically lighter, allowing for more intimate viewing. Be sure to book your tickets in advance to secure your spot to see this remarkable showcase for yourself.
